Barracuda welcomes Siroui Mushegian as CIO

News Desk -


Barracuda Networks, Inc., a provider of cloud-first security solutions, has announced the appointment of Siroui Mushegian as its new Chief Information Officer (CIO). With over 20 years of executive and IT leadership experience, Mushegian is set to bring her expertise to Barracuda, focusing on building robust operational environments and driving tangible business outcomes.

In light of the ever-evolving threat landscape, Barracuda recognizes the importance of strategic thinking and a commitment to excellence. According to Hatem Naguib, CEO of Barracuda, Siroui’s addition to the team will play a crucial role in advancing the company’s security measures and protecting not only their own business but also their customers’ assets.

Expressing her enthusiasm for joining Barracuda, Siroui Mushegian emphasized the critical role of cybersecurity in today’s digital landscape. She looks forward to leveraging her expertise and strategic vision to enhance the systems and infrastructure of Barracuda.

Prior to joining Barracuda, Mushegian served as the head of internal corporate IT at BlackLine. Her extensive career also includes executive IT leadership positions at renowned organizations such as WNET New York Public Media, NBA, Ralph Lauren, and Time, Inc.

The appointment of Siroui Mushegian as CIO reflects Barracuda’s commitment to strengthening its cybersecurity capabilities and reinforces its position as a trusted partner in providing innovative cloud-first security solutions.

Leave a reply